AI digital twins are changing how cities are managed and planned. These digital versions of real cities help decision-makers create flexible, responsive urban environments. With more than half of the world's population living in cities, the need for effective urban management is growing. Traditional urban planning methods are becoming outdated. As cities expand and face challenges like climate change, it's critical to adapt quickly. Using AI digital twins can assist in simulating real-time scenarios and offer deeper insights into city dynamics. The technology behind AI digital twins involves gathering precise data and building detailed 3D models. It also requires cloud computing to process the vast amounts of data needed. This process allows for better understanding and management of urban systems, moving away from outdated practices. Cities like Barcelona and Kobe are already experimenting with these digital twins. They have shown benefits in areas such as smart city operations, urban planning, and sustainability. For example, one digital twin reduced incidents in a new smart city project in Saudi Arabia by 20%. As access to AI digital twins grows, city planners, policymakers, and residents will have better tools to manage urban spaces. This can create a more transparent and equitable approach to urban development. The future of cities relies on this technology to become more resilient and adaptable to challenges.
